Red Pepper Hummus is a delightful twist on the classic hummus recipe, adding a burst of vibrant color and a hint of smoky sweetness. This flavorful dip is a favorite at gatherings, parties, or as a satisfying snack anytime. With its striking appearance and delicious taste, it’s sure to become a staple in your culinary repertoire.

Prep Time: 15 mins

Total Time: 1 hr 15 mins

 

INGREDIENTS:

  • 1 (15 oz.) can garbanzo beans, drained
  • 1 (4 oz.) jar roasted red peppers
  • 3 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ons tahini
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ley

 

INSTRUCTIONS:

  1. Begin your culinary journey by gathering your ingredients. In the heart of this recipe are the garbanzo beans, drained and ready for action.
  2. Alongside the beans, you’ll introduce the roasted red peppers, lemon juice, tahini, minced garlic, ground cumin, cayenne pepper, and a pinch of salt. These ingredients will come together to create a harmonious blend of flavors and colors.
  3. In a trusty blender or food processor, combine the salt, chickpeas, cayenne, roasted red peppers, cumin, lemon juice, minced garlic, and tahini. Blend this medley of ingredients until they achieve a smooth and velvety consistency.
  4. Now that your red pepper hummus is beautifully blended, it’s time to allow the flavors to meld and intensify. Transfer this delicious mixture into a bowl, and gracefully cover it with a sheet of plastic wrap. This resting period is essential, as it allows the flavors to harmonize and reach their full potential.
  5. Place the bowl in the refrigerator for a leisurely 60 minutes. This brief hiatus will result in a more flavorful and well-rounded hummus.
  6. As the hummus rests and matures, prepare the final touch that will elevate its visual appeal and flavor profile. Finely chop fresh parsley, which will serve as the garnish for your red pepper hummus.
  7. As the hour draws to a close, your red pepper hummus has had time to reach its peak in flavor. Remove it from the refrigerator, and with a flourish, sprinkle the chopped fresh parsley over the top.
  8. Your Red Pepper Hummus is now ready to be served. Arrange it on a platter, surround it with fresh vegetables, pita bread, or your favorite dipping companions.
